Output 21b471442e3b586b9f35c66ed2c305d21712254460911c5e3e143930731aff52:28

value
572456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96debfe38f79ee60699cf257cbee90f586302037 OP_EQUALVERIFY OP_CHECKSIG
address
1EkjCgmqB8dQ3yTti8FwxBECtdzBBq2JF6
transaction
21b471442e3b586b9f35c66ed2c305d21712254460911c5e3e143930731aff52
spent
true